summ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orNebulosa2024-05-02 23:29:11 +0300
committerNebulosa2024-05-02 23:29:11 +0300
commit6bb48a2e9267d96e07c495dc26cc881cf8fb2b88 (patch)
tree673f3917017568b1fa8dbd214a088ec47429a515
parent346fc8f4554e1dc7a7ebb9fba9af04558e7cc86f (diff)
downloadaur-scu.tar.gz
Update dependecies
-rw-r--r--.SRCINFO2
-rw-r--r--PKGBUILD41
2 files changed, 17 insertions, 26 deletions
diff --git a/.SRCINFO b/.SRCINFO
index c278cd93eabd..9c6beddcec75 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,7 +1,7 @@
pkgbase = scu
pkgdesc = System fetch utility is aimed at informativeness
pkgver = 1.4.0
- pkgrel = 1
+ pkgrel = 2
url = https://gitlab.com/omnitix/scu
arch = i686
arch = x86_64
diff --git a/PKGBUILD b/PKGBUILD
index fb2ca3916e25..84248b3612d8 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,46 +1,37 @@
# Maintainer: Nebulosa <nebulosa2007-at-yandex-dot-ru>
-## The following variable can be customized at build time.
-## Use env or export to change at your wish
-##
-## Example: env _sccache=y makepkg -sc
-##
-## Default is: None => not use sccache
-##
-## More info: https://github.com/mozilla/sccache
-: ${_sccache:=}
-
pkgname=scu
pkgver=1.4.0
-pkgrel=1
+pkgrel=2
pkgdesc="System fetch utility is aimed at informativeness"
arch=(i686 x86_64)
url="https://gitlab.com/omnitix/$pkgname"
license=(GPL-3.0-or-later)
-depends=(gcc-libs glibc)
+depends=(
+ gcc-libs
+ glibc
+)
makedepends=(rust)
-[[ -n $_sccache ]] && makedepends+=(sccache)
options=(!debug !lto)
source=($url/-/archive/$pkgver/$pkgname-$pkgver.tar.gz)
b2sums=('180b4d27815e89de67d8b354e32c7e7ed91e0ecc8ce5608bb7297d776522b186303a60711ae87f394c7a9d7d4d9ee0d93bd744a282e8996b26e649df9cd38c8b')
prepare() {
- cd $pkgname-$pkgver
- export CARGO_HOME="$srcdir"/.cargo
- sed -i 's|git = "https://github.com/omnitix/libscu", version = "1.3.6"|version = "=1.3.6"|' Cargo.toml
- cargo fetch --target "$(rustc -vV | sed -n 's/host: //p')"
+ cd $pkgname-$pkgver
+ export CARGO_HOME="$srcdir"/.cargo
+ sed -i 's|git = "https://github.com/omnitix/libscu", version = "1.3.6"|version = "=1.3.6"|' Cargo.toml
+ cargo fetch --target "$(rustc -vV | sed -n 's/host: //p')"
}
build() {
- cd $pkgname-$pkgver
- [[ -n $_sccache ]] && export RUSTC_WRAPPER=sccache
- export RUSTFLAGS="--remap-path-prefix=$srcdir=/"
- export CARGO_HOME="$srcdir"/.cargo
- export CARGO_TARGET_DIR=target
- cargo build --release
+ cd $pkgname-$pkgver
+ export CARGO_HOME="$srcdir"/.cargo
+ export RUSTFLAGS="--remap-path-prefix=$srcdir=/"
+ export CARGO_TARGET_DIR=target
+ cargo build --release
}
package() {
- cd $pkgname-$pkgver
- install -Dm755 target/release/$pkgname -t "$pkgdir"/usr/bin/
+ cd $pkgname-$pkgver
+ install -vDm755 target/release/$pkgname -t "$pkgdir"/usr/bin/
}